Transaction 22f6c44ce93fab71182f20ce3aeb3a5e792db2ccf87b07403c2a5439d6700943
1 Input
1 Output
-
22f6c44ce93fab71182f20ce3aeb3a5e792db2ccf87b07403c2a5439d6700943:0
- value
- 2665206
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1573ad9c8581977c3e7b1cc1a1184f977e486765 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12xRmVLYLgFNWhUFxvi8XVK5CH6hNJZkTV